We’ve been using this tent for a couple of years now at outdoor markets. It’s a side business rather than a full time job so we’re not using it every weekend but we’ve probably done twenty or thirty outdoor markets with it. I’d recommend anyone buying one to set it up once for practice before taking it to a market but once you get the hang of it, it is quick and easy for two people to set up and can be done by one if necessary. Very cleverly designed, good use of Velcro and zips in the way that the top attaches to the frame and the sides attach to each other, the frame and the top Manufacturing quality is good, everything fits and works as it’s supposed to and I see absolutely no deterioration in either the frame, top or sides after a couple of years and twenty to thirty uses. We use up to six circular 10lb weights on each leg, each ninety degrees from the one beneath it - depending on the weather, and have never had a problem. Easy to collapse, it’s even easy to get it back into its case, it takes up very little space, the wheeled case is great and it’s easy to get in and out of the car and to store. One very minor niggle is that using the round weights makes fixing the side walls at the bottom imperfect. I know there are other types of weight available but using 10lb building blocks is much easier than one heavier weight bag and you can vary the total weight easily according to the weather. Overall, highly recommended.

There are no instructions. If you are going to use the awning you have to put the two legs with the holes for support rods facing the direction you want. Also look for the small Logo / sign attachment loops on the top to orient for best viewing (front? side?) before putting it onto the legs.This canopy leaked at the center near the top. It was a slow leak but upon inspection the seam sealer tape was not properly applied. It was coming off at the ends of the horizontal seams. I peeled one the rest of the way off and it pulled the material coating off with it! Argh! In some areas it was not aligned well with the seam. That shows the seam tape was not applied correctly / uniformly. I applied liquid seam sealer to the horizontal 4 seams over the tape that was still attached and the leak stopped. I had to let it dry 12 hours / over night before folding up the canopy.That said, this canopy has potential and I will be keeping it.Everyone must realize it is meant to be a temporary structure. It is not designed to be a long term cover for (as an example) firewood.I was able to make it preform in rainy and windy weather. However, it should never be used for snow or hail (ice pellets) because it will collapse. It was not designed for that!This canopy is in effect a very large sail. Even a small wind exerts pressure over the large surface area. Therefore it must be staked down / secured. I used the D rings on the top cover corners and added parachute cord and good quality (strong) tent stakes (not included) which were firmly pounded into the ground. This prevented the canopy from blowing away (medium winds + heavy rains) and also it kept the top tight on the frame. This along with tightening the Velcro at the middle (of sides) prevented water from forming big pools at the edges of the top. It may be possible to use the sand bags and sand or rocks to help with this. I didn't try those. Those bags re somewhat poorly designed to Velcro around the legs. In the future I also will add some inexpensive steel bent-rod tent stakes through the hokes in the feet to keep the legs from being pushed around at the bottom. This will be in addition to the strings and stakes I already added.I may be nit picking here but the notches in the upper corners of the sides should be eliminated. They cause the sides to not attach at the top corners as well as they would if they were square. This leaves a small gap and I can see no benefit to having notches.
